Associations to the word «Tump»

Wiktionary

TUMP, noun. (British) (rare) A mound or hillock.
TUMP, verb. To form a mass of earth or a hillock about.
TUMP, verb. (transitive) (Southern US) to bump, knock (usually used with "over", possibly a combination of "tip" and "dump")
TUMP, verb. (intransitive) (Southern US) To fall over.
TUMP, verb. (US) (dialect) To draw or drag, as a deer or other animal after it has been killed.
TUMP, noun. (uncommon) A tumpline.
TUMP LINE, noun. Alternative form of tumpline
